Antore Population - Raigarh, Maharashtra

Antore is a medium size village located in Pen Taluka of Raigarh district, Maharashtra with total 269 families residing. The Antore village has population of 1153 of which 585 are males while 568 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Antore village population of children with age 0-6 is 124 which makes up 10.75 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Antore village is 971 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Antore as per census is 938,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.

Antore village has higher liter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Antore village was 92.13 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Antore Male literacy stands at 96.93 % while female literacy rate was 87.20 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 8.50 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 2.69 % of total population in Antore village.

Work Profile

In Antore village out of total population, 449 were engaged in work activities. 49.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 51.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 449 workers engaged in Main Work, 33 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
